AJAX调用本身不会降低前端性能,但是如果滥用或错误使用,可能会导致性能下降。
以下是几个减少性能下降的建议:
以下是一个使用jQuery框架的AJAX示例:
$(document).ready(function(){
$('#btn-submit').click(function(){
$.ajax({
url: 'ajaxurl.php',
type: 'post',
data: {'name': $('#name').val(), 'email': $('#email').val()},
success: function(data){
$('#result').html(data);
}
});
});
});
在这个示例中,AJAX请求将在用户单击“btn-submit”按钮时触发,并将表单中的数据发送到服务器。服务器端代码将返回响应,该响应将在页面上显示具体内容的“result”DIV中。以上建议可以在这个示例中实现,以减少性能下降。
下一篇:Ajax调用会移除UI元素